Sexual Harassment: Employment

Question for Women and Equalities

UIN 902572, tabled on 30 January 2025

To ask the Minister for Women and Equalities, what steps she is taking with Cabinet colleagues to tackle workplace sexual harassment.

Answered on

5 February 2025

The Office for Equality and Opportunity is working closely with the Home Office to deliver on our landmark mission to halve violence against women and girls in a decade.

We are also working with the Department for Business and Trade to progress the Employment Rights Bill. As part of this, we will strengthen protections against harassment and sexual harassment in the course of employment, by introducing three amendments to the Equality Act 2010.
